Structural Drying & Dehumidification

This is where Fountain Valley’s coastal humidity works against you. Homes here sit under the marine layer most of the year, and ambient moisture in the air slows evaporation. If a crew pulls their equipment too early, the framing behind your drywall never actually dries. We don’t guess. Wade or one of his senior techs takes moisture readings every single day and hands you the full log when the job’s done. Almost nobody else in this trade does that. We routinely run Dri-Eaz LGR 7000XLi dehumidifiers and Phoenix axial air movers longer in Fountain Valley than we would for the same square footage further inland, because the numbers tell us the structure isn’t dry yet. Rushing this step in a slab home is how you end up with mold behind the baseboards six months later.

Burst Pipe Restoration

Most of Fountain Valley’s housing stock was built between the late 1950s and mid-1970s. That means original galvanized supply lines in a huge share of these homes. Galvanized is a finite material. It corrodes from the inside out, especially in Orange County’s hard groundwater, and when it finally lets go, it’s not a drip. It’s a full-on rupture inside a wall cavity you can’t see. By the time you notice the baseboard swelling or the warm spot on the floor, framing has been wet for weeks. We open the wall, extract, dry, and document everything for your insurance adjuster. Then we coordinate the repair scope in writing before anything gets rebuilt.

Common Water Damage Restoration Problems We See in Fountain Valley Homes

  • Slab capillary rise misdiagnosed as plumbing leaks. Fountain Valley was named for its low-lying, water-table-rich basin. During wet cycles, groundwater pushes up through hairline cracks in concrete slabs, wetting carpet pads, hardwood, and drywall from below. Crews from Santa Ana or Costa Mesa often call this a pipe leak. It isn’t. We use moisture mapping to tell the difference before we tear out the wrong section of your house.
  • Slow structural drying from coastal humidity. The marine layer that keeps Fountain Valley cooler than inland Orange County also keeps wet building materials wet longer. Equipment run times here routinely exceed what a comparable job in Anaheim or Garden Grove would require. Premature equipment removal is the single biggest cause of hidden mold growth we correct on someone else’s prior job.
  • Corroded galvanized and early copper supply lines. Fifty-plus-year-old supply connections in 1960s and 1970s tract homes fail from the inside. Slow leaks inside wall cavities go unnoticed until framing is compromised. We’ve opened walls on Magnolia Street and Heil Avenue to find the leak had been running for weeks.
  • Talbert Channel and Flood Control District adjacency. Homes built alongside the Orange County Flood Control District channels that crisscross this city have a documented pattern of slab seepage and subfloor moisture during heavy rain seasons. It looks like a plumbing leak. It isn’t. If your house backs up to a channel, you need a crew that knows what channel-adjacent moisture does to a slab foundation.

Pricing for Water Damage Restoration in Fountain Valley, CA

Here’s what we actually see on Fountain Valley jobs. A straightforward single-room extraction and dry-out in a 1,400-square-foot ranch house runs $1,800-$2,600. Add in slab water intrusion with salvable hardwood flooring, and structural drying costs typically fall between $3,200 and $4,800. Flood cleanup from Santa Ana River overflow or storm drain backup runs $4,000-$7,000 depending on how much of the home was affected and whether sewage is present. Burst pipe restoration inside a wall cavity with framing drying and drywall replacement typically lands at $2,500-$5,500.

What moves the number is square footage, how long the water sat, and what materials can be dried versus what has to go. Why Slab Capillary Rise Makes Fountain Valley Different

Fountain Valley was literally named for its low-lying, water-table-rich basin. Most of the housing here was built in the 1960s and 1970s as slab-on-grade tract homes. That means there’s no crawlspace underneath. The concrete slab sits directly on the ground, and the ground here holds water. During wet seasons, hydrostatic pressure drives moisture up through the slab, through hairline cracks, through every penetration where plumbing rises into the walls. The result is damp carpet, warping baseboards, and drywall wicking water from the bottom up. This failure mode is rare in neighboring hillside cities like Huntington Beach or Costa Mesa, because those homes sit on higher ground with better drainage. Fountain Valley’s problem is unique. You need a crew that understands it before the first tool comes out.

We responded to a flooded single-story ranch on Slater Avenue near the Talbert Channel, where heavy rain had pushed groundwater through hairline slab cracks. Our techs set up Dri-Eaz LGR 7000XLi dehumidifiers and Injectidry panel drying on the lower drywall, then after 72 hours of structural drying we sealed the slab penetrations and reinstalled baseboards. The homeowner had been told by an out-of-town crew it was a burst pipe, but our moisture mapping confirmed capillary rise. That’s the difference between a correct diagnosis and a very expensive guess.
